How to I Calculate Square Feet: The Practical Guide
If you have ever stood in a room with a tape measure and wondered, “How do I calculate square feet?” you are asking one of the most useful questions in home improvement, real estate, interior design, and construction. Square footage tells you how much surface area you are working with. It helps you buy the right amount of flooring, estimate tile, compare apartment sizes, evaluate office space, and plan renovation costs with more confidence.
The core idea is simple: square feet measures area, not length. That means you are not just measuring one side of a room. You are measuring the total flat surface covered inside its boundaries. For a basic rectangular room, you multiply length by width. If the room is measured in feet, the answer will be in square feet. If the room is measured in inches, yards, or meters, you convert the result into square feet so you can compare materials and pricing in the unit most contractors and retailers use.

The Basic Formula for Square Feet
The most common formula is:
- Rectangle or square: Length × Width = area
- Triangle: 0.5 × Base × Height = area
- Circle: 3.14159 × Radius × Radius = area
For example, if a room is 12 feet long and 10 feet wide, the square footage is 120 square feet. If you are measuring a circular table area with a 4-foot radius, the area is about 50.27 square feet. If you are measuring a triangular section with a 10-foot base and 8-foot height, the area is 40 square feet.
Why Square Footage Matters
Square footage affects more than just how large a space feels. It often determines material quantity, labor estimates, and project costs. Flooring and tile are commonly sold by the square foot. Paint calculators rely on area coverage. HVAC sizing, insulation planning, and property comparisons often begin with accurate dimensions. In short, if your area calculation is wrong, your budget and materials list can be wrong too.
For homeowners, square feet is especially useful when comparing products. One flooring option may cost less per box but cover fewer square feet. Another may have a higher price per square foot but lower waste because plank sizes fit the room more efficiently. A clean square-foot calculation makes those decisions much easier.
Step-by-Step: How to Measure a Room Correctly
- Use a tape measure or laser measure.
- Measure the longest side of the room and note the length.
- Measure the shorter side and note the width.
- Convert both dimensions into the same unit before multiplying.
- Multiply the dimensions to get area.
- Add extra material for waste if you are buying flooring, tile, or similar products.
If the room is not a perfect rectangle, divide it into smaller shapes. Measure each section, calculate each area separately, then add them together. This method works very well for L-shaped rooms, bay windows, hallways, closets, and open-plan spaces with offsets.
How to Calculate Square Feet for Irregular Rooms
Irregular rooms are common in real homes. A simple trick is to break the room into rectangles, triangles, or circles that are easier to calculate. Suppose you have an L-shaped room. Measure the main rectangle first, then measure the smaller extension. Calculate the area of both rectangles and add them together. If there is a cut-out or missing section, subtract that section from the total.
This decomposition method is how many professional estimators work in the field. It reduces errors because you are dealing with smaller, easier measurements rather than trying to force an unusual shape into one formula that does not fit.
| Unit Conversion | Exact or Standard Value | How It Helps |
|---|---|---|
| 1 square foot | 144 square inches | Useful when product dimensions are listed in inches |
| 1 square yard | 9 square feet | Common in carpet estimating |
| 1 square meter | 10.7639 square feet | Helpful when imported products use metric packaging |
| 1 acre | 43,560 square feet | Useful for lot size and land comparisons |
Square Feet vs. Linear Feet
One of the most common mistakes is confusing square feet with linear feet. Linear feet measures a straight line. Square feet measures total area. Baseboards, trim, and fencing are often purchased in linear feet. Flooring, drywall coverage, and carpet are commonly estimated in square feet. If you multiply two dimensions, you are calculating area. If you only measure one edge, you are measuring linear distance.
How Much Waste Should You Add?
Waste allowance depends on the material and room complexity. Straight lay flooring in a simple room may only need 5 percent extra. Diagonal patterns, herringbone layouts, or rooms with many corners and cuts may need 10 to 15 percent or more. Tile jobs can also require extra material to account for breakage, trimming, and future repairs.
- Simple rectangular flooring jobs: often 5 percent extra
- Standard tile jobs: often 10 percent extra
- Complex layouts or patterned installs: often 12 to 15 percent extra

Common Room Examples
Below is a simple comparison table showing how square footage changes with room dimensions. These are practical examples that many homeowners recognize immediately.
| Space Example | Dimensions | Calculated Area | Area with 10% Waste |
|---|---|---|---|
| Small bedroom | 10 ft × 10 ft | 100 sq ft | 110 sq ft |
| Standard living room | 12 ft × 18 ft | 216 sq ft | 237.6 sq ft |
| Single car garage bay | 12 ft × 20 ft | 240 sq ft | 264 sq ft |
| Patio section | 15 ft × 20 ft | 300 sq ft | 330 sq ft |
What If Your Measurements Are in Inches?
If you measured in inches, convert to feet first or calculate in square inches and then divide by 144. For example, a surface that is 120 inches by 96 inches has an area of 11,520 square inches. Divide that by 144, and the result is 80 square feet. This is very common with countertops, small flooring sections, and custom materials where product drawings are provided in inches instead of feet.
What If Your Measurements Are in Meters?
If you use metric measurements, calculate square meters first, then multiply by 10.7639 to convert to square feet. This matters for imported tile, architectural plans, and international product specifications. A room that measures 4 meters by 3 meters has an area of 12 square meters. Multiply 12 by 10.7639, and you get about 129.17 square feet.
How Real Estate Uses Square Footage
Square footage is also central to property valuation and comparison. Buyers often compare price per square foot across similar homes or condos. However, not all square footage is counted the same way in every market. Finished living area, unfinished basements, garages, porches, and enclosed patios may be treated differently depending on local standards and appraisal practices. That is why it helps to review guidance from official and educational sources rather than relying on assumptions.

Common Mistakes to Avoid
- Measuring only one side and assuming the room is a perfect square.
- Mixing units, such as feet on one side and inches on the other.
- Forgetting to subtract cut-outs, built-ins, stair openings, or islands.
- Ordering exact calculated material with no waste allowance.
- Rounding too early before the final total is complete.
Even small mistakes can create a meaningful shortage in a flooring or tile project. Running out of matching material halfway through an installation can be expensive and frustrating, especially if the dye lot or finish changes between orders.
Pro Tips for Better Accuracy
- Measure each side twice and use the more consistent number.
- Round only at the final stage, not after every partial section.
- Sketch the room before measuring so you can label each wall clearly.
- Use a laser distance meter for large rooms or open layouts.
- Keep a written record of dimensions, waste, and product coverage per box.
Professionals often create a quick floor sketch and assign every wall a label. This reduces confusion later when entering measurements into a calculator or ordering materials from a supplier.

Final Answer: How Do I Calculate Square Feet?
To calculate square feet, measure the length and width of the space in the same unit, multiply them together, and express the result in square feet. For irregular spaces, break the area into simple shapes, calculate each part, and add the totals. If your measurements are in inches, yards, or meters, convert them to square feet before making buying decisions. If you are ordering materials, add a realistic waste allowance so your estimate reflects actual job-site conditions.
